When Las Vegas officials unveiled special parking meters to collect donations for the homeless last week, Mayor Oscar Goodman and council members Lois Tarkanian and Ricki Barlow all deposited coins in the meter. Just a few each, 75 cents or a dollar or so.

Shields wins, retains Strikeforce title

NASHVILLE, Tenn. — Jake Shields successfully defended his middleweight title by taking an unanimous decision over former Olympic wrestler Dan Henderson in a Strikeforce mixed martial arts fight Saturday.

NHRA driver Anderson inspired by owner’s courage

Greg Anderson never lacks confidence at a drag race. But it wasn’t swagger or cockiness that led him to boldly state this past week that he would win the Pro Stock title today at Las Vegas Motor Speedway.

Sports reporter seeks dream job

Las Vegas sports reporter Molly Sullivan is getting attention from one of the top TV markets . Sullivan, a sideline reporter for Mountain West Conference games since 2007, showed up in Philadelphia gossip reports last week after her two-day audition with CBS-owned KYW-TV.
